A word of caution !
Today I arrived at the Lidl Car Park, Los Dolces /
La Zenia. Upon leaving my car and attempting to set the Central Locking system ,I found the fob non responsive.
After a few tries I was cursing the fob battery and resolved to sort it as a priority.
I was able to lock the car via the ignition key and carry on into Lidl to have my favourite rummage in the middle Aisle 😀
On getting back to my car ,i again tried the fob, finding it once more unresponsive ,and so opened the boot via the key to deposit my nice newly acquired summer wear PJs 😁.
I needed to call into my lawyers office to sort out a matter.
Dont get too excited now, cos I am not being locked up and away from the Forum just yet. It was a simple Tax matter. 😖.
Anyway I once again locked the car with the key and strolled across the car park heading for said Lawyers office.
Just on leaving, I noticed a man trying his fob repeatedly and then opening and closing the doors of his car , looking bemused.
I asked if he was having problems with his remote fob and he confirmed he was having the same problem as me.
On hearing that, I told him to ensure he can lock his car via the key before leaving it and immediately returned to my car unlocked it and drove out of that particular car park and parked elsewhere.
On attempting to use my fob in this other location it worked perfectly and has continued to do so all day.
Was there someone using a device in that car park to block signals so as people would be forced to leave their cars unlocked whilst they nipped into The shops.?
Hmmmm ! Be extra cautious if it happens to you !
